Original rugs Nissan vs universal: which is better for X-Trail T31?
The first question that arises among owners: to buy original floor mats from Nissan or stick to universal analogues? Original products certainly have a perfect fit - they follow every curve of the floor X-Trail T31, take into account the location of the pedals and gearshift lever. However, their price often bites: a set of four mats (front + rear) can cost 8,000–12,000 rubles depending on the material.
Universal mats are cheaper (from 1,500 to 5,000 rubles per set), but here lies the catch: not all of them fit the interior geometry T31. For example, many rubber models do not take into account the protrusion under the clutch pedal or have insufficiently high sides, which causes dirt and water to spread across the floor. If you choose a universal option, pay attention to:
- 📏 Exact dimensions: for X-Trail T31 front mats must be at least
80×50 cm, rear -120×45 cm(including cutouts for seats). - 🔧 Mounting method: original mats are fixed with standard clips; universal ones often require additional Velcro or rubber anti-slip bases.
- 🌧️ Side height: for protection from snow and slush, the minimum height is 3–4 cm.
The advantage of original rugs is their durability and precise fit, but if your budget is limited, you can choose high-quality analogues from trusted brands, such as WeatherTech, Lloyd Mats or 3D MAXpider. The latter, by the way, offer rugs with laser cutting for the model, which is almost as good as the original.

Mat materials: what to choose for Russian roads?
The material of the rugs determines not only their appearance, but also their practicality. For Nissan X-Trail T31, which is often used in off-road or urban slush conditions, the ideal option is rubber or thermoplastic elastomer (TPE). They do not absorb moisture, are easy to clean and are resistant to temperature changes. However, each material has its own nuances:
| Material | Pros | Cons | Average price (set) |
|---|---|---|---|
| Rubber (EPDM) | Water- and dirt-repellent, durable, non-slip | Hard, can crack in the cold, specific smell | 2 000–4 500 ₽ |
| Thermoplastic elastomer (TPE) | Softer than rubber, environmentally friendly, odorless, flexible in cold weather | More expensive than rubber, may deform at high temperatures | 3 500–6 000 ₽ |
| Velor/carpet | Pleasant to the touch, quiet, suitable for urban use | Absorbs moisture, difficult to clean, wears out quickly | 1 500–3 000 ₽ |
| 3D mats (composite) | High sides, precise fit, stylish design | High price, difficulty of installation on some modifications | 5 000–10 000 ₽ |
For most owners X-Trail T31 the optimal solution would be TPE mats — they combine the strength of rubber and the elasticity of plastic, do not harden in the cold and do not smell. If you often drive off-road, pay attention to rubber mats with corrugated surface — they hold dirt better and do not allow it to be smeared throughout the cabin.
⚠️ Attention: Rugs made of cheap PVC (often found in Chinese sets) can release toxic substances when heated. Check quality certificates and avoid products with a strong chemical smell.
Sizes and shape: how not to make a mistake when buying?
One of the main problems when choosing rugs for Nissan X-Trail T31 - size mismatch. Even if the packaging says they will fit your model, this does not guarantee a perfect fit. The point is that T31 was produced in different modifications, and the location of the pedals, gearshift lever, or even the shape of the floor tunnel could be slightly different.
Here are the key sizes to focus on:
- 🚗 Front left mat (driver's side):
80×50 cm(with cutout for clutch pedal). - 🚗 Front right mat:
75×48 cm(no cutouts unless there is a passenger footrest). - 🚗 Rear mat:
120×45 cm(with cutouts for seat fastenings and floor projections).
Pay special attention shape of cutouts:
- For models with manual transmission Need a cutout for the lever.
- For versions with all-wheel drive (4WD) An additional cutout for the transfer case lever may be required.
- In some trim levels X-Trail T31 There is passenger footrest - if there is one, the rug must have a corresponding groove.

Installing rugs: step-by-step instructions and common mistakes
It would seem that what could be easier than putting floor mats in the car? But there are some tricks here too. Improper installation can cause the floor mats to move, interfere with the pedals, or collect dirt in awkward places. Here's how to do it right:
- Remove old rugs and vacuum the floor thoroughly. Dirt and sand under new floor mats can cause squeaking or accelerate wear.
- Check the fastenings: if in yours X-Trail T31 There are standard clips, make sure that the new mats have the appropriate holes.
- Install the front floor mats, starting with the driver's license. It should fit snugly against the pedals, but not interfere with their movement. It's easy to check: press the pedals all the way - the mat should not rise or wrinkle.
- Secure the mats. If there are no clips, use double-sided tape or anti-slip pads (for example, rubber or silicone).
- Install the rear mat, aligning it with the seat mounts. Make sure it does not interfere with the movement of passengers' legs.
Typical mistakes to avoid:
- Ignoring Retainers: Floor mats without fastenings will move out during sharp turns or braking.
- Incorrect cutout for gas pedal: If the mat interferes with the pressure, it can be dangerous!
- Use of household rugs: they are not designed for loads and will quickly become unusable.
If the rugs are slightly oversized, do not cut them with a knife - this may cause the edges to crumble. Instead, carefully fold up the excess and secure it under the seats.
For models with all-wheel drive There is one more nuance: due to the protruding transfer case tunnel, the rear mat may lie unevenly. In this case, choose models with separate design (two separate mats under each seat) or with a flexible central part.
Caring for rugs: how to extend their life?
Even the best quality rugs will not last long if they are not properly cared for. For Nissan X-Trail T31, which is often used in difficult conditions, it is especially important to keep the mats clean and dry. Here are the basic rules:
- 🧼 Rubber and TPE mats: Wash with warm water and car shampoo (e.g. Karcher or Sonax). Do not use aggressive detergents - they can destroy the material.
- 🧹 Textile rugs: clean with a vacuum cleaner and treat with special sprays (for example, Scotchgard) to protect against moisture.
- ❄️ Winter care: After driving through snow or slush, shake out the mats and dry them in a warm room. Do not put wet floor mats back into the car - this will cause mold.
- 🔧 Prevention of cracks: Once a month, treat the rubber mats with silicone lubricant (for example, WD-40 Specialist) to prevent cracking.
To remove stubborn stains (such as oil or bitumen), use special cleaners:
- For rubber: Autoglym Vinyl & Rubber Care.
- For textiles: Vanish or Dr. Beckmann (for carpets).
- For TPE: Meguiar’s All Purpose Cleaner.
⚠️ Attention: Never dry rubber mats on a radiator or in direct sunlight - this will lead to deformation. The best way: wipe dry with microfiber and leave in a ventilated area.
If your rugs start to squeak, the cause is usually sand or dirt between the rug and the floor. The solution is simple: remove the mats, clean both surfaces and apply a thin layer thali lubricant (For example, Molykote) to contact points.

Common problems and how to avoid them
Even with high-quality mats from the owners Nissan X-Trail T31 sometimes problems arise. Let's look at the most common ones and how to solve them:
- 🚗 Floor mats move when braking → Solution: install additional clips or use anti-slip pads (e.g. Gorilla Grip).
- 💦 Water accumulates under rugs → Solution: Check the drainage holes in the floor (they may become clogged with dirt).
- 🔊 Creaking sound when pressing the pedals → Solution: Lubricate the contact points between the mat and the floor with silicone lubricant.
- 🧤 Rugs become tanned in the cold → Solution: choose TPE instead of cheap rubber or treat with a special conditioner (for example, Gummi Pflege).
Another typical situation: after washing, the rugs begin to smell unpleasant. This occurs due to the fact that water is retained in the pores of the material. To avoid odors, treat the rugs after washing. antibacterial spray (For example, OdorGone) and dry thoroughly.
⚠️ Attention: If you use high-sided mats, check regularly to see if condensation is accumulating underneath them. Humidity can cause corrosion of metal floor parts.
For models with panoramic roof or large windows in the summer, the mats can heat up to high temperatures, which accelerates their wear. In this case it is recommended to use light rugs (they heat up less) or park the car in the shade.
The best way to avoid problems with rugs is regular cleaning and proper installation. Even the most expensive rugs will not last long if they are not fixed and dried after washing.
FAQ: Answers to frequently asked questions
Can floor mats from a Nissan X-Trail T32 be used on a T31?
No, the rugs are from T32 (2014–2021) not suitable for T31 due to the changed interior geometry. The sizes and shapes of the cutouts for the pedals/levers are different. The exception is some universal models, but they also need to be checked by size.
What rug material is best for winter?
Optimal for winter use TPE or high side rubber (from 4 cm). They do not absorb moisture, are easy to clean and do not tan in the cold. It is not recommended to use textile rugs in winter - they get wet and take a long time to dry.
What to do if the mat interferes with the gas pedal?
If the mat clings to the pedal, it must either be cut (carefully so that the edge does not crumble) or replaced with a model with the correct cut. Driving with such a problem is dangerous - it can lead to the pedal jamming!
How often should rugs be replaced?
Service life depends on the material and intensity of use:
- Rubber/TPE: 3–5 years.
- Textile: 1–2 years.
- 3D rugs: 4–6 years.
Signs that it’s time to change rugs: cracks, loss of shape, persistent odor, worn surface.
Can textile rugs be washed in a washing machine?
Yes, but only in gentle mode (temperature no higher than 30°C, no spin) and in a special washing bag. After washing, be sure to air dry the mats without using radiators or a hair dryer.
